Teammate Collision needs to be turned off in pvp

I have died way to many times because i couldn't move into cover due to some random teammate deciding they didn't want to move out of the way. I know Bungie could implement this fairly easily because if you go into something like a patrol, the random players you find are able to be passed right through so all they would have to do is add that to PvP.

    Honest question: if you can pass through teammates, you could (conceivably) stand "inside" or occupy the same space as another teammate. In that situation, in a PVP encounter, how do you resolve who gets shot? Both people? I hate getting shoved into a lane or blocked out of a move by a collision as much as anybody, I'm just not sure how you figure out that one issue. Are there other games that handle that elegantly?
